Borobudur is a complex of Buddhist Temples located in Borobudur, Magelang, Central Java, Indodesia. This site is 100km South West of Semarang, 86km west of Surakarta, and 40km North West of Yogyakarta, This dome-like temple was erected by Buddha Mahayana followers around AD 800. During the Syailendra dynasty. Borobudur is the biggest temple in the world, and is one of the greatest Buddha monuments in the world.

Sidebar Menu